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ring Samburma Spring.
- Visit during early morning or late afternoon for stunning light and fewer crowds.
- Bring a camera to capture the breathtaking scenery.
- Wear comfortable shoes for walking along the spring and surrounding areas.
- Pack snacks and water, as there are limited facilities nearby.
- Respect the natural environment and avoid littering.

Getting There
-
Walking
Start from the Leh Main Bazaar. Head south along the main street, passing shops and local eateries. Continue walking until you reach the intersection with the road leading to the Shanti Stupa. At this intersection, turn left and follow the road uphill towards the stupa. After visiting the stupa, continue on the same road, which will eventually take you towards the outskirts of Leh. You will then need to take a right onto the road leading to Choglamsar. Continue walking on this road for about 3 kilometers until you reach the area marked on maps as '4GFF+PC7'. The Samburma Spring is located nearby, follow the signs or ask locals for directions as you approach.
